Out of the tap at Drake’s this Friday night’s "Tasting" event. This was a Triple IPA, that the brewmaster, who had quit this month, put together. The manager at Drake’s told me that he used several different batch - end hops. The hoppiness and maltiness were in perfect balance. Color was mahogany with a fluffy head, aroma was perfect blend of hops, sweet malt, and caramel, with a touch of pine. The alcohol % was well hidden, and it was one of those beers that you taste and just know you are drinking something special. Reminded me a bit of 3Floyds Dreadnaught.
